Comprehending Psychiatry and the Role of Psychiatrists
Psychiatrists are trained medical physicians who focus on mental health. They are qualified to identify and treat a wide range of mental health conditions, from stress and anxiety and anxiety to schizophrenia and bipolar illness. Their training enables them to integrate their understanding of both the physical and mental aspects of wellness.

While private psychiatry has its advantages, it likewise includes drawbacks. Key drawbacks to consider include:
Cost: Private psychiatric care can be expensive and might not be covered by insurance coverage.Absence of Collaboration: There might be fewer opportunities for collaboration with other healthcare providers within a public system.Quality Variability: The quality of care may differ substantially between professionals, as there is less policy in private sectors.Potentially Less Comprehensive: Private practices may offer minimal services compared to multidisciplinary teams offered in public settings.How to Find a Private Psychiatrist
